Now retired, Dr. Gobeli accrued many years of experience as a national program leader. Her most recent position was – National 4-H Development Program at the Cooperative States Research, Education and Extension Service in the US Department of Agriculture from 1990 – 2002. She was a 4-H Youth Development Specialist at the Cooperative Extension Service for the University of Nebraska from 1983 to 1990. During her tenure with the aforementioned institution, she held the posts of a State 4-H Youth Development Specialist in Reno, Nevada, and Amherst, Massachusetts, between 1969 and 1981, and Extension Home Economist for the University of Rhode Island Cooperative Extension.

Moreover, Dr. Gobeli was active with the American Dairy Association in Springfield, Massachusetts as a dairy food publicist from 1969 to 1972. She was further associated with New York Hospital-Cornell Medicine Center as a dietetic intern and staff administrative dietitian. Other professional endeavors to Dr. Gobeli's credit include serving as Youth Development consultant for the Food and Agriculture of the United Nations, International Republican Institute in Uzbeckistan and US Aid in Indonisia and South Africa. After retiring, she was the State Advisor for Families, Career and Community Leaders of America.

A graduate of Salve Regina University, Dr. Gobeli initially earned a Bachelor of Arts from the aforementioned institute in 1964. Soon thereafter, she obtained a Master of Arts from the University of Rhode Island in 1972. Dr. Gobeli concluded her studies with a Doctor of Education from Boston University in 1989.

A member of the Fine Arts Board for the University of Nevada, Reno, Dr. Gobeli has been involved with the Glocester Rhode Island Historical Society and the International Advisory Council for Rural Youth. A respected voice in the field, she has additionally contributed articles to professional journals. In order to remain current with trends in the industry, she has maintained her affiliation with the National Association of Extension 4-H Agents, the Association of Leadership Educators, the Society for International Development, and Epsilon Sigma Phi. She has been rercognized for her work by the National Association of 4-H Youth Development with Distinguished Service award and was inducted in to the National 4-H Hall of fame in 2003.
